Understanding Tree Height Reduction Needs in Portland OR

In Portland OR, understanding tree height reduction needs involves a nuanced approach considering both urban aesthetics and environmental health. The city’s diverse landscape presents unique challenges, with trees ranging from historic to newly planted species. According to recent studies, over 50% of Portland OR Tree Removal involve height reductions due to safety concerns, infrastructure conflicts, or aesthetic considerations. For instance, power line clearance is a common issue, with tall trees requiring selective pruning or removal to prevent branches from making contact and causing outages.

Expert arborists in Portland OR emphasize the importance of balanced reduction strategies. While drastic cuts may seem appealing for immediate solutions, they can weaken trees, making them more susceptible to diseases and pests. Instead, targeted pruning techniques focused on removing deadwood, crossing branches, and thinning the canopy can significantly reduce heights while preserving tree health. For example, a 2022 city report highlighted that proper pruning methods have led to improved safety in public spaces without compromising the urban forest’s integrity.

Additionally, Portland OR’s climate and soil conditions play a crucial role in height reduction planning. The region’s frequent rain and moderate temperatures support robust tree growth but also necessitate regular maintenance. Professional arborists recommend seasonal inspections to identify potential issues early. For instance, late winter or early spring pruning is ideal for many species, allowing trees to focus on new growth while minimizing stress. This proactive approach not only ensures the longevity of Portland OR’s urban forest but also reduces the need for extensive future removals and replacements.

Best Practices for Healthy Tree Growth After Reduction

After reducing the height of a tree in Portland, OR, proper care is essential to promote healthy growth and ensure the tree’s longevity. This process, often required for safety or structural reasons, should be viewed as an opportunity to enhance the tree’s overall well-being. One of the key considerations is understanding that each species has unique requirements. For instance, maple trees, common in Portland, may require specific pruning techniques during reduction to maintain their natural shape and encourage new growth.

Best practices involve a multi-faceted approach. First, proper pruning techniques should be employed, removing only the necessary branches while preserving the tree’s structural integrity. Second, wound care is critical; treating cuts with appropriate sealants can prevent infection and promote healing. In Portland’s climate, this becomes even more crucial as trees are exposed to various weather conditions. Regular monitoring for pest and disease issues is recommended, especially after significant reductions, as stressed trees are more vulnerable.

Additionally, proper planting and post-care practices are vital. Replanting should occur in a suitable location with adequate space, ensuring the tree’s roots have room to grow. Regular watering, mulching, and fertilizing according to species needs will further support recovery.
